Office Operations AssistantSygaldry is seeking an organized, dependable, and hands-on Office Operations Assistant to support the daily operations of our Ann Arbor office. This person will help keep the office organized, stocked, and welcoming while supporting lunches, meetings, events, mail, packages, and other day-to-day needs.What You'll DoKeep the office organized, stocked, and ready for use, including meeting rooms, kitchens, shared spaces, supply areas, and workstations.Receive, sort, and distribute mail, packages, and deliveries.Notify employees when packages or time-sensitive deliveries arrive.Order and coordinate food and beverages for team lunches, meetings, visitors, and office events.Handle setup and breakdown for lunches, meetings, and events.Assist with vendor appointments, office projects, and workspace changes.Maintain basic office inventories, checklists, receipts, and order records.Identify office or facilities needs and communicate them promptly.Assist with other administrative and operational tasks as needed.Strong Candidates Will HavePrevious experience in office support, administration, hospitality, events, or customer service is preferred.Organized and attentive to detail.Dependable and able to follow tasks through to completion.Proactive, helpful, and comfortable with hands-on tasks.Warm and professional communication style.Able to manage multiple priorities in a fast-moving environment.Comfortable using Google Workspace, Slack, and other common workplace tools.Sound judgment and discretion when handling sensitive information.Physical RequirementsAbility to move throughout the office and assist with routine meeting and event setup.Ability to occasionally move or lift office supplies, packages, food orders, and event materials, with reasonable accommodations available as needed.How We're DifferentAt Sygaldry, curiosity and intellectual courage drive our work.
